Introduction
Who is God to you?
God can basically be known as a Creator, a Judge and a Savior. As a creator, it reflects His sovereignty. As a Judge it reflects upon His holiness, and as a Savior, it portrays His loving-kindness.
However, do we really see these qualities in Him? Have we experienced it? How certain are you about it? How are you then able to worship a God when your experiential knowledge, your spiritual sensitivity towards God renders you uncertain about who He is?
Therefore, it is vital to know God personally, truly gain the first hand experience of the attributes of God, before we can fully overcome the skepticism within us and fully immerse ourselves in the heart of worship.

The blue eyes parable
Amy Carmichael was one of the most beloved missionaries during the end of the 19th and beginning of the 20th centuries. She served God for fifty-five years. Sherwood Eddy wrote: ”Amy was the most Christian-like character I ever met, and her life was the most fragrant, the most joyfully sacrificial, that I ever knew.”
When she was growing up in Ireland, she desperately wanted blue eyes. With the faith of a child, she truly believed that God would change her brown eyes to blue if she asked Him. One night, she prayed fervently for blue eyes, then confidently went to bed. When she awoke the next morning, she ran to the mirror. Her same brown eyes were reflected in the glass. How disappointed she was!!
Later during her years in India, she became aware of the tragic plight of many girls from poor families who were sold to Hindu temples as prostitutes. Amy began rescuing this young girls and bringing them to her home in Dohnavur to raise tem and teach them how much God loves them. She would stain the white skin with coffee grounds and dress in Indian clothing so she could sneak into the temples unnoticed. One day, as she dressed, she realized that her disguise worked only because she had brown eyes. Blue eyes would have been a dead giveaway!
At that moment, she realized that one of the reasons God said no the her prayer as a child was because He had a plan for her future that involved the lives of hundreds of other precious little ones. God had known her future – even when she was a little girl half a world away.
